Home
last modified time | relevance | path

Searched refs:current_block_ (Results 1 – 25 of 30) sorted by relevance

12

/external/v8/src/compiler/
Draw-machine-assembler.cc26 current_block_(schedule()->start()) { in RawMachineAssembler()
63 DCHECK(current_block_ != schedule()->end()); in Goto()
65 current_block_ = NULL; in Goto()
71 DCHECK(current_block_ != schedule()->end()); in Branch()
74 current_block_ = NULL; in Branch()
80 current_block_ = NULL; in Return()
127 DCHECK(current_block_ == NULL); in Bind()
130 current_block_ = EnsureBlock(label); in Bind()
147 DCHECK(current_block_); in CurrentBlock()
148 return current_block_; in CurrentBlock()
[all …]
Dcode-generator.h44 return block->rpo_number_ == (current_block_->rpo_number_ + 1) && in IsNextInAssemblyOrder()
45 block->deferred_ == current_block_->deferred_; in IsNextInAssemblyOrder()
123 BasicBlock* current_block_; variable
Dinstruction-selector.cc23 current_block_(NULL), in InstructionSelector()
144 return block->rpo_number_ == (current_block_->rpo_number_ + 1) && in IsNextInAssemblyOrder()
145 block->deferred_ == current_block_->deferred_; in IsNextInAssemblyOrder()
361 DCHECK_EQ(NULL, current_block_); in VisitBlock()
362 current_block_ = block; in VisitBlock()
389 current_block_ = NULL; in VisitBlock()
Dcode-generator.cc17 current_block_(NULL), in CodeGenerator()
106 current_block_ = block_start->block(); in AssembleInstruction()
Dinstruction-selector.h203 BasicBlock* current_block_; variable
Draw-machine-assembler.h429 BasicBlock* current_block_; variable
/external/v8/src/
Dlithium-codegen.h69 int current_block_; variable
Dlithium-codegen.cc51 current_block_(-1), in LCodeGenBase()
160 for (int i = current_block_ + 1; i < graph()->blocks()->length(); ++i) { in GetNextEmittedBlock()
Dhydrogen.h1048 current_block_(NULL), in HGraphBuilder()
1057 HBasicBlock* current_block() const { return current_block_; } in current_block()
1058 void set_current_block(HBasicBlock* block) { current_block_ = block; } in set_current_block()
1924 HBasicBlock* current_block_; variable
/external/v8/src/x87/
Dlithium-x87.cc626 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
791 current_block_ = block; in DoBasicBlock()
852 current_block_ = NULL; in DoBasicBlock()
874 chunk_->AddInstruction(dummy, current_block_); in VisitInstruction()
887 chunk_->AddInstruction(clobber, current_block_); in VisitInstruction()
956 chunk_->AddInstruction(clobber, current_block_); in AddInstruction()
958 chunk_->AddInstruction(instr, current_block_); in AddInstruction()
966 sim->ReplayEnvironment(current_block_->last_environment()); in AddInstruction()
971 chunk_->AddInstruction(bailout, current_block_); in AddInstruction()
2502 current_block_->last_environment()->set_ast_id(instr->ast_id()); in DoOsrEntry()
[all …]
Dlithium-x87.h2771 current_block_(NULL), in LChunkBuilder()
2897 HBasicBlock* current_block_; variable
Dlithium-codegen-x87.cc362 x87_stack_.LeavingBlock(current_block_, LGoto::cast(instr), this); in GenerateBodyInstructionPost()
1323 current_block_ = label->block_id(); in DoLabel()
1328 X87StackMap::const_iterator it = x87_stack_map_.find(current_block_); in DoLabel()
/external/v8/src/mips64/
Dlithium-mips64.cc575 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
762 current_block_ = block; in DoBasicBlock()
823 current_block_ = NULL; in DoBasicBlock()
845 chunk_->AddInstruction(dummy, current_block_); in VisitInstruction()
911 chunk_->AddInstruction(instr, current_block_); in AddInstruction()
919 sim->ReplayEnvironment(current_block_->last_environment()); in AddInstruction()
924 chunk_->AddInstruction(bailout, current_block_); in AddInstruction()
2391 current_block_->last_environment()->set_ast_id(instr->ast_id()); in DoOsrEntry()
2446 instr->ReplayEnvironment(current_block_->last_environment()); in DoCapturedObject()
2488 instr->ReplayEnvironment(current_block_->last_environment()); in DoSimulate()
[all …]
Dlithium-mips64.h2707 current_block_(NULL), in LChunkBuilder()
2829 HBasicBlock* current_block_; variable
/external/v8/src/mips/
Dlithium-mips.cc575 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
762 current_block_ = block; in DoBasicBlock()
823 current_block_ = NULL; in DoBasicBlock()
845 chunk_->AddInstruction(dummy, current_block_); in VisitInstruction()
911 chunk_->AddInstruction(instr, current_block_); in AddInstruction()
919 sim->ReplayEnvironment(current_block_->last_environment()); in AddInstruction()
924 chunk_->AddInstruction(bailout, current_block_); in AddInstruction()
2391 current_block_->last_environment()->set_ast_id(instr->ast_id()); in DoOsrEntry()
2446 instr->ReplayEnvironment(current_block_->last_environment()); in DoCapturedObject()
2488 instr->ReplayEnvironment(current_block_->last_environment()); in DoSimulate()
[all …]
Dlithium-mips.h2723 current_block_(NULL), in LChunkBuilder()
2845 HBasicBlock* current_block_; variable
/external/v8/src/arm64/
Dlithium-arm64.cc588 current_block_ = block; in DoBasicBlock()
651 current_block_ = NULL; in DoBasicBlock()
673 chunk_->AddInstruction(dummy, current_block_); in VisitInstruction()
739 chunk_->AddInstruction(instr, current_block_); in AddInstruction()
747 sim->ReplayEnvironment(current_block_->last_environment()); in AddInstruction()
752 chunk_->AddInstruction(bailout, current_block_); in AddInstruction()
764 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
1090 instr->ReplayEnvironment(current_block_->last_environment()); in DoCapturedObject()
1458 HEnvironment* outer = current_block_->last_environment(); in DoEnterInlined()
1473 current_block_->UpdateEnvironment(inner); in DoEnterInlined()
[all …]
Dlithium-arm64.h3100 current_block_(NULL), in LChunkBuilder()
3248 HBasicBlock* current_block_; variable
Dlithium-codegen-arm64.cc3312 current_block_ = label->block_id(); in DoLabel()
/external/v8/src/arm/
Dlithium-arm.cc568 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
752 current_block_ = block; in DoBasicBlock()
813 current_block_ = NULL; in DoBasicBlock()
835 chunk_->AddInstruction(dummy, current_block_); in VisitInstruction()
901 chunk_->AddInstruction(instr, current_block_); in AddInstruction()
909 sim->ReplayEnvironment(current_block_->last_environment()); in AddInstruction()
914 chunk_->AddInstruction(bailout, current_block_); in AddInstruction()
2442 current_block_->last_environment()->set_ast_id(instr->ast_id()); in DoOsrEntry()
2497 instr->ReplayEnvironment(current_block_->last_environment()); in DoCapturedObject()
2539 instr->ReplayEnvironment(current_block_->last_environment()); in DoSimulate()
[all …]
Dlithium-arm.h2763 current_block_(NULL), in LChunkBuilder()
2886 HBasicBlock* current_block_; variable
/external/v8/src/x64/
Dlithium-x64.cc603 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
775 current_block_ = block; in DoBasicBlock()
836 current_block_ = NULL; in DoBasicBlock()
858 chunk_->AddInstruction(dummy, current_block_); in VisitInstruction()
924 chunk_->AddInstruction(instr, current_block_); in AddInstruction()
932 sim->ReplayEnvironment(current_block_->last_environment()); in AddInstruction()
937 chunk_->AddInstruction(bailout, current_block_); in AddInstruction()
2479 current_block_->last_environment()->set_ast_id(instr->ast_id()); in DoOsrEntry()
2535 instr->ReplayEnvironment(current_block_->last_environment()); in DoCapturedObject()
2585 instr->ReplayEnvironment(current_block_->last_environment()); in DoSimulate()
[all …]
Dlithium-x64.h2754 current_block_(NULL), in LChunkBuilder()
2878 HBasicBlock* current_block_; variable
/external/v8/src/ia32/
Dlithium-ia32.cc621 HEnvironment* hydrogen_env = current_block_->last_environment(); in AssignEnvironment()
792 current_block_ = block; in DoBasicBlock()
853 current_block_ = NULL; in DoBasicBlock()
875 chunk_->AddInstruction(dummy, current_block_); in VisitInstruction()
941 chunk_->AddInstruction(instr, current_block_); in AddInstruction()
949 sim->ReplayEnvironment(current_block_->last_environment()); in AddInstruction()
954 chunk_->AddInstruction(bailout, current_block_); in AddInstruction()
2498 current_block_->last_environment()->set_ast_id(instr->ast_id()); in DoOsrEntry()
2559 instr->ReplayEnvironment(current_block_->last_environment()); in DoCapturedObject()
2609 instr->ReplayEnvironment(current_block_->last_environment()); in DoSimulate()
[all …]
Dlithium-ia32.h2755 current_block_(NULL), in LChunkBuilder()
2883 HBasicBlock* current_block_; variable

12